Latest Patents

Inokami's latest patents include a resin with a function of oxidation inhibition and an emulsion thereof. This invention involves creating an emulsion of resin by subjecting specific antioxidant compounds and polyol compounds to a urethanation reaction in an organic solvent. The resultant resin solution is neutralized and dispersed in water, resulting in a resin that effectively inhibits oxidation. Another significant patent is for a recording sheet with an ink absorbing layer. This recording sheet features a substrate sheet with an ink absorbing layer made from a cationic polymer that includes crosslinking groups. This innovation enhances water resistance and ink absorption, making it particularly useful for inkjet recording applications.
